Salmon Gremolata - Mauny's

Ingredients List
- 3 tb Extra virgin olive oil; or
- -as needed
- 1 1/2 c Fresh breadcrumbs
- Made from country bread
- 3 tb Chopped fresh flat-leafed
- -parsley
- 1 lg Garlic clove; minced
- 1 ts Grated lemon zest
- 1 ts Grated orange zest
- 1 ts Salt
- 1 ts Freshly ground pepper
- 2 1/4 lb Salmon fillets OR six 6-oz.
- -servings; skin left on
Directions
1. In a medium size skillet, heat 2 tablespoons of the oil over medium high
heat. Add the breadcrumbs and saute for about 5 minutes, or until the
breadcrumbs are toasted. Transfer to a small bowl and stir in the parsley,
garlic, lemon zest, orange zest, 1/2 teaspoon of the salt, and 1/2 teaspoon
of the pepper. Set aside.
2. Preheat the grill over very hot charcoal and brush with oil.
3. Brush the salmon with the remaining 1 tablespoon oil and sprinkle with
the remaining 1/2 teaspoon each salt and pepper. Place the salmon skin side
down on the grill. Grill for 4 to 5 minutes on each side, or until just
cooked through. Transfer to serving plates, sprinkle with gremolata, and
serve.
